Onkyo DX-2500 CD-player alignment
Hi!
Have you information about the alignment trimmers inside the Onkyo DX-2500 CD-player? There are no interesting marks near them. I would like to solve track skipping problems. Thank you in advance Potolo |

Mostly the electrical alignments would only compensate for what is actaully wrong, usually some small mechanical issue such as cleaning or minor sled lubrication problems. I have examined the mech drawing, and I would suspect: 1. Spindle motor, very common and could have lubrication issues or shorted / open brushes, or, 2. Sled motor, which appears to be of a type on which I commonly see open ( or partially open) brushes. I have e-mailed you the manual. Good Luck. Mark Z. "Potolo" wrote in message ... Hi!
